diff options
author | Robin Gareus <robin@gareus.org> | 2020-03-06 03:19:07 +0100 |
---|---|---|
committer | Robin Gareus <robin@gareus.org> | 2020-03-06 03:28:41 +0100 |
commit | fc65097686c705f009fa075d18e5a2dbd60f0ba5 (patch) | |
tree | 21b2bf5d3d1b817bba95224e829ef2defd8cee39 /gtk2_ardour/export_dialog.cc | |
parent | 751f9f96540e6b1517725b0a75a4e416df04af58 (diff) |
Remove region-output export (GUI)
This use-case is better served via stem-export.
This export mode never worked correctly when latent plugins
are present on the track. or when realtime export was chosen.
This used to call
track.export_stuff() -> bounce_process()
periodically in small chunks from freewheeling callback,
which is no longer functional.
Diffstat (limited to 'gtk2_ardour/export_dialog.cc')
-rw-r--r-- | gtk2_ardour/export_dialog.cc | 13 |
1 files changed, 1 insertions, 12 deletions
diff --git a/gtk2_ardour/export_dialog.cc b/gtk2_ardour/export_dialog.cc index 4a266d9f2f..e4a40a6c99 100644 --- a/gtk2_ardour/export_dialog.cc +++ b/gtk2_ardour/export_dialog.cc @@ -293,22 +293,11 @@ ExportDialog::update_realtime_selection () bool rt_ok = true; switch (profile_manager->type ()) { case ExportProfileManager::RegularExport: - break; case ExportProfileManager::RangeExport: - break; case ExportProfileManager::SelectionExport: break; case ExportProfileManager::RegionExport: - if (!profile_manager->get_channel_configs().empty ()) { - switch (profile_manager->get_channel_configs().front()->config->region_processing_type ()) { - case RegionExportChannelFactory::Raw: - case RegionExportChannelFactory::Fades: - rt_ok = false; - break; - default: - break; - } - } + rt_ok = false; break; case ExportProfileManager::StemExport: if (! static_cast<TrackExportChannelSelector*>(channel_selector.get())->track_output ()) { |